Dr. Vincent Lloyd is a professor of theology and religious studies at Villanova University. He researches and teaches about the philosophy of religion, religion and politics, and race. In this episode, he discusses his two forthcoming books: Political Theology Reimagined and What Is Political Theology? While political theology in the past has engaged with the works of Carl Schmitt, Giorgio Agamben, and Jacques Derrida, cutting-edge scholarship in the field employs queer theory, critical race theory, and decolonial theory, etc. Lloyd explores the intersection between political theology and Black theology and discusses the book on race that he is co-authoring with Jonathan Tran. Pope Leo is a famous alum of Villanova University. Lloyd shares his hopes for the new Pope and how political theology can deepen our understanding of the relationship between religion and politics, contributing to the pursuit of justice.
